Texas Historic Paper - 1862 $5 Texas State Tresaury Warrants

Warrants are similar to checks but payable by a state or governmental entity, in this case Texas. 

F. R. Lubbock likely references Francis R. Lubbock, governor of Texas, 1861

This warrant has been "redeemed", which is why the "x" is marked through it.  Some interesting "holes" in this one; bugs or mice somewhere in the last 160 years it has been around.

Also comes with the "desk card" by an unknown calligrapher who made up the display tag.  Great for framing.
